Delving into Gnawa to Rai: A Primer to Morocco's Music Genres

Moroccan music presents a truly rich soundscape, built upon centuries of cultural exchange. Initially with Gnawa music, a spiritual and powerful tradition originating from sub-Saharan Africa, featuring deep bass lines and the distinctive krakeb rattles . Then, journey to Rai, a contemporary genre born in Oran (though with deep roots in Algeria, it gained immense traction in Morocco), characterized by its heartfelt vocals and infectious rhythms. Beyond these two pillars , explore several styles like Chaabi, classic urban music, and Amazigh (Berber) music, each presenting a unique window into the colorful heart of Morocco.
